Environmental impact of flower farms in Kenya
Quantity of brands of pesticides
This is one of the major factors affecting the environment. This because most flowers and foliage
produced by these flower farms are grown in the hot houses and are therefore treated with over 30
different types of pesticides.
Unfortunately most countries have limited laws concerning environmental protection and that’s why
most flower farms apply a wide range of chemicals which are very hazardous to the environment.
Impacts on water resources
Some flower farms discharge their pesticide residues directly into natural waterways thus
contaminating the area ground water. This has directly affected the area residents in that they can
no longer use the water for their domestic use. They therefore have to look for an alternative source
of water.
http://desireflora.com
Animals also were not left out in this because most of them have been victims of this irresponsible
action leading to the death of many. Animals living in water like fish could no longer survive in the
contaminated water either. Birds were also not left out as too fell victims of the environmental
pollution.
Conditions of workers
Many workers working in flower farms work in poor working conditions. Most of them have been
affected by the working conditions and as a result they can no longer continue working. They
therefore live a poor life because they were not compensated. It’s important that flower farms look
out for the well being of their workers.
They should therefore ensure that all workers have the best protective garments while working.
Workers should also be paid a fair salary which can enable them sustain their families.
